SH29 closed to clear rocks

By: Annabel Reid | New Zealand News | Monday August 13 2012 17:46

 

State Highway 29 on the Tauranga side of the Kaimai Ranges will be closed this weekend so rocks can be cleared from the road.

The road was closed yesterday morning after heavy rain caused rocks to fall on the road, but was later re-opened to one lane.

Bay of Plenty state highway manager, Brett Gliddon says the heavy rain's undermined the stability of the bluff and has caused other sections of rock to be weakened.

He says the road will be closed so blasting activity can be undertaken safely.

Workers will continue to manage traffic through a stop/go operation until 7am on Saturday morning, when it will close completely.
